D&DeBrief episode 034 - A Kingdom Readies Summary: The group meets with the Queens, in a secure location, to give a report about recent events in the Royal Manor. Emmeryn gets spellcasting supplies from the Abbey Treasury to help heal the quarantined citizens. When the group gets to the docks they are stunned to see an old friend on a ship, mustering the Royal Navy. Khonnos tells the Hokka of the preparations for war and they gladly assist the Kalportians. Marcel and Emmeryn designate an acting captain for their own ship and the party prepares itself for their next steps. On their way to put the book of proofs back in the Spire Room of the Library of Therondimus, they run into Gaston and Emmeryn gets her cloak back. D&DeBrief episode 017 - Goodbye Darkport, Hello Sharkface Summary: Axley and Reyla are 'stuck' in the Curiosity with Blaxley Chillingquest and Toddeus. While the Goat discusses how to run a guild with Blaxley, Axley tries to comfort Reyla and find out if she knows anything. Meanwhile, back in the Chamber of Eyes, Marcel, Emmeryn, and Khonnos figure out how to destroy the dog statue and then Emmeryn calls on her Goddess Goras to help get them out of the Temple safely. The group is finally reunited and makes their way off of the Dark Plateau. Axley pilots the Curiosity safely back to the Tempest's Fortune and the group tries to figure out what the heck Leralak is and what he is doing. When they arrive, they find there is another ship - a large galleon - floating in the ocean a few hundred feet away from the Tempest's Fortune. There has been a message delivered by some blue goblins requesting a duel and there is a herd of sharks circling the group's ship. They set about devising a plan to deal with the pirates. Debrief: We discuss the importance of being flexible when a player makes a PC that is specialized for a particular environment or type of campaign, but then the game ends up putting the PCs predominantly in a different environment or the entire campaign takes off in an unexpected direction. D&DeBrief episode 015 - Darkport By Night, Raven's Delight Summary: Axley and Marcel decide to investigate the Curiosity to try and find out how fast it can travel. They stumble upon a blue goblin infestation on the island and rush back to the village to tell everyone about their findings. Meanwhile, Khonnos and Emmeryn meet with the Hokka people to discuss their plans. Upon hearing news of the goblins, Khonnos instructs them to destroy the threat while he goes with Axley, Marcel, and Emmeryn to fight a different foe. The group then departs the island and tests the ability of the Curiosity to travel between planes. They find themselves in a darker place with different rules of behavior and a price to pay. They meet the corrupt town guards and Axley makes a brazen attempt at deception. Finally, they figure out where they are supposed to go, and it is larger than they thought! How are they going to get in there? Debrief: This episode we discuss Player Knowledge vs Character Knowledge. Also... How does a DM handle it when a particular PC has a better chance to know something compared to a different PC? How does a player handle it when there is a difference in what the PC knows compared to the player? Does this knowledge ever conflict with player agency? We touch on the idea of participation vs being an audience member, and whether a DM tells the players what their PCs missed when they are done with an adventure. D&DeBrief episode 009 - Hijinks Ensue! Summary: Khonnos and Axley have sneaked onto the pirate ship under the cover of an invisibility spell. They search the ship and find that one of the cargo holds of the ship contains strange sacs of bluish fleshy material. Closer inspection by Khonnos reveals that they are blue goblin eggs incubating in the hold! They also find a room full of magical artifacts, no doubt stolen during the crew's piratical adventures. Lastly, they find a huge metal barrel that looks out of place aboard the ship. Axley finds a way to open the barrel and they discover that this is much more than a large tin can! Meanwhile, as Emmeryn and Marcel wait on the docks, they are approached by a two halflings. One introduces himself as Dawmer Brittlespoon and expresses that they are looking for their cousin, Axley Tillingquest. They tell him that Axley must be back at the tavern, but he seems suspicious. Axley and Khonnos escape from the ship, with a little help from an ancient ultra-rare artifact. Ulgrat comes back to the dock watch station and tries to settle the matter of damage caused by Khonnos and Axley exiting the suspected pirate ship. At the end of the negotiations the group leaves the island, possibly for the last time. Debrief: The group discusses some magical items they found, where they want to go next, and how not-fun it is to watch the DM play out conversations between two or more NPCs. The whole point is to make things fun, so even if the players make odd choices or they roll so poorly that things go terribly wrong, the DM needs to be able to provide opportunities for the group to turn it around and salvage the situation. D&DeBrief episode 008 - Is This a Pirate Ship I See Before Me? Summary: This session the PCs split up! Marcel and Khonnos go to the agent's office of the Company of the Eastern Sun to see if they can get a map showing them the way to Kalport. Meanwhile, Emmeryn and Axley head to the tavern to ask Glafeis and Taruma about the name Ientarsus, which was inscribed on the fork-like tool Emmeryn found on King Crab Island. They find out some surprising information about Ientarsus and his connection to the Dwarven People from none other than Ulgrat, the Dock-Watch Captain. He tells them a DARK TALE about a shameful point in the history of the Dwarf Clans involving King Ientarsus and Dalencia, Queen of Souls, that culminated the destruction of an entire race of people. The party eventually comes together again and sets about selling some goods and obtaining supplies for their upcoming month-long journey. While trying to find a buyer for black powder, Axley sees a ship that flies a flag strangely similar to the one flown by The Red Tooth Society, a known group of pirates!  Debrief: The session went so long the team skipped a debrief this episode. The Tome Show is proud to host the DnDeBrief podcast! Here is episode 001 - Eye of the Storm Meet our brave heroes in this first episode of D&Debrief! In the first half of this episode DM Samuel hosts a session 0 character creation activity! After a quick introduction to the setting, we meet the PCs. First we find out about Ashaz "Ash" Whitemane, a Tabaxi Rogue who spent most of his young life stowed away on a cargo ship. We also introduce Emmeryn, a Human Cleric of Goras who has spent the past months trying to figure out the secret of The Sinking. And lastly we get to know Axley Tillingquest, a Halfling Bard who is destined to write the greatest epic story ever told... and a cookbook. In the second half of the episode the lighthouse keeper's daughter tasks our heroes with finding out if her father is alive and well. While investigating they witness strange movement on the beach. The group comes upon a consortium of crabs - the mealy, rotting beasts are eating something disgusting on the beach! A strange eye-like symbol embroidered on a sailor's tunic, a half sunken ship, and a scrap of paper with a mysterious name leave the group with more questions than answers!
